Semantics no-op cleanups
Partly in response to lmr's broad code review, I did a pass of
superficial API/implementation cleanup. The main changes are:
- I changed each Boolean SemanticsProperty where false is equivalent to
not being present to take "Unit" instead. This is conceptually
clearer: it avoids questions like "can I cancel out a semantics from a
merged child by setting it to false?" Because "property = Unit" looks
weird, I also changed the style of these to "property()".
- I moved the Semantics id generator closer to where it's used, in
SemanticsModifierCore. I made it internal and an AtomicInt.
(Note that integer ids are heavily used in the Android
AccessibilityNodeInfo APIs so I can't simply remove them entirely.)
- I deleted dead code. Some examples include SemanticsHintOverrides,
a public API not connected to anything, and SemanticsPropertyKey
merge() open method which is never called. (In both cases I have
a different plan in mind for accessibility.)
Fixes: 145951226
Fixes: 145955412
Test: existing tests
Relnote: "Single-value semantics properties now use a calling style.
For example, 'semantics { hidden = true }' is now written as:
'semantics { hidden() }'."

so...@gmail.com <so...@gmail.com> #4
I was not referring to the initialKey
passed to Pager
, but the refresh load key passed to the PagingSource.load(...)
after the Pager is invalidated.
For instance, when user scrolled through position 123 in a recycler view then the PagingSource is invalidated, the first Refresh key given to the first load
call to the newly created PagingSource should be around 123. However, this doesn't happen when a PagingSource (A) is invalidated and the next PagingSource (B) is also invalidated before it (B) has completed its first load, the subsequent PagingSource (C) gets the refresh key as null (or possibly the initialKey
set to the Pager
).
This is easily reproduced as presented in the demo project, and can also happen in real situations like multiple database updates within a short time interval.
This is a user facing bug. When this happens, the user's scroll position suddenly moves to the top of the list since the last anchor position is lost.

Preserve PagingState across generations if no hint received
This change resolves an issue where getRefreshKey may not be called if
the most recent generation was invalidated before it had a chance to
load data and receive a hint. This makes it impossible to preserve
anchorPosition in cases where invalidates may happen quickly.
Relnote: "Fixed an issue where getRefreshKey does not get called on
subsequent generations of PagingSource when invalidations occur rapidly."

Description
Component used: androidx.paging:paging-runtime
Version used: 3.0.0-alpha07
When a PagingSource is invalidated before it has loaded any page, the subsequent PagingSource does not get
getRefreshKey
called and initial load key is passed as null.Sample project: Issue B fromhttps://github.com/yhpark/androidx-paging3-issues
